Acea R. Theroux is the Creator and Founder of Plyo PowerŪ the athletic based cardiovascular legs program/class that develops a stronger, leaner lower
body while finding the athlete inside everyone.
He grew up in Massachusetts as your typical 3 sport jock. Excelling and loving football, basketball and baseball throughout his adolescent years. Acea earned a baseball scholarship to college, but after two
years he decided to concentrate on his studies instead. During a semester off from school he got a job at a fitness center and was introduced to natural bodybuilding, were he won his first local show.
This sparked the start of Acea's journey into health and fitness. He immediately got back into school and headed to University of Massachusetts at Amherst where he earned his a BS in "Exercise Physiology
and Health Management" and was named the Junior All Natural USA Bodybuilding Champion in 1997.
Over the last 15 years Acea has continued to educate himself in a variety of specialities and certifications including: National Academy of Sports Medicine, APEX Nutritional Consultant, Nordic Pole Walking,
Indoor Cycling, Pre & Post Natal, Advanced Plyometrics Trainer, Core Training, CPR and First Aid.
Over the years Acea has worked in just about every aspect of the Health and Exercise Industry, from the front desk and fitness specialist to now where he is the Director of Personal Training at the Total
Fitness Zone in Keene, NH. Acea currently hosts the only Fitness Talk Radio Show in New England called "The Total Fitness Zone" on Boston's WEEI on Sundays mornings. Along with that he Produces, Directs
and Hosts a Weekly Fitness Television Show called "Fitness & Fiction", which takes a unique look at health, fitness, nutrition and overall wellness.
One of the things that Acea prides himself upon is practicing what he preaches. "If I give a client or participant something to work on, such as a progression to a movement, stretch or different food to
use as an energy source... you can bet the house that I've performed it, tried it and/or mastered it first!" Acea currently lives life one day at a time and loves to share his experience, strength and
hope with his clients, participants, friends and family.
